> > 1) Move everything out of core that is not a bare WM necessity. This > could > > include Move, Resize, Decor, Place, Switcher and the 2D decorators > remaining > > in core, while any nonessential WM components/plugins are placed > elsewhere. > > Would you say that this also include the composite and opengl stuff? > Because of the nature of compiz, the fact that it is a compositing manager and that nearly all plugins depend on opengl and composite, I would say no. These should be built with core in my opinion. I believe that non-compositing bits should be viewed as a fallback (which makes me wonder if crashhandler should take advantage of this somehow).
